0.8 Micron PCTE Membrane Filters

Discover unparalleled filtration performance with our 0.8 Micron Polycarbonate Track Etch (PCTE) Membrane Filters. Crafted from a thin, microporous polycarbonate film, these filters are engineered for precision in blood assays, high-purity applications, and general filtration purposes. They meet the rigorous demands of modern laboratories and healthcare facilities, ensuring optimal results in your filtration processes.
